Bone And Skin Transfer From A Foot Bone

Rhode Island rates for HCPCS 20972

A segment of one of the long bones of the foot, together with the skin and soft tissue over it, is moved to another part of the body to rebuild a defect. Its blood vessels are joined to vessels at the new site under a microscope so that the transferred bone and skin keep their own blood supply.
